    Ingram doesn't pay enough attention to defense and he is a black hole on offense that's why he ain't a superstar. Jabari has no issue playing defense 1-5 and his 3 pt spacing is elite, he is the best shooting big man prospect in the last couple of years shooting 40% on 5 attempts a night. He doesn't have the killer mentality of Chet but he is also pretty much a sure thing in the same way Ja Morant and Cade Cunningham were compared to Zion and Mobley.

    Chet is the more unique prospect and his production is off the charts but it also comes with risk due to his unique nature (aka his super thin frame and he gets dropped hard 2-3 times almost every game). If you are asking who is the better college player now then obv it is Chet but if we are asking who is the better talent 7 yrs from now then IMO it will be Smith just cuz you know how his body will fill out. He can handle 20-40 additional pounds of muscle I dunno about Chet.

    But it anyway it doesn't matter since it looks like Jabari/Chet are the no 1/no2 right now, Banchero is the 3rd and Ivey is a distant 4rth. We gotta wait and see what pick we have first it might all be moot.
